Responsibilities:

  • The candidates should be able to supervise and co-ordinate activities of staff who prepare and portion food
  • The candidates should be able to train staff in job duties, sanitation and safety procedures
  • The candidates should be able to estimate and order ingredients and supplies
  • The candidates should be able to ensure food service and quality control
  • The candidates should be able to prepare budget and cost estimates, prepare and submit reports
  • The candidates should be able to address customers’ complaints or concerns, prepare food order summaries for chef
  • The candidates should be able to maintain records of stock, repairs, sales and wastage
